WebThe amount you can lower your basement floor ultimately depends on a few factors, including the height of the basement, the drainage and sewage system, and support structure. However, most basements can be lowered up to 8 inches before any major construction is needed. WebOct 5, 2024 · A basement window can be of any style that meets code requirements. WebIn a basement, vapor can diffuse from the wetter ground through concrete walls and floors toward the dryer basement interior. Vapor retarders such as foundation waterproofing and polyethylene slow down this process. ... WebNov 11, 2024 · Lowering your basement floor is a great way to provide your household with a little more headroom. Typically, foundations are built 8 feet deep, but after you install both the floors and the ceilings, space can evaporate quite quickly.
